Easy to clean
Ovens are notoriously difficult to clean but there are a few tricks that can help. Steam your oven first before cleaning it manually. This method is extremely efficient and makes use of a mixture of water and vinegar. It absorbs the grime, making it easier to remove it, making it easier to clean off. Salt is another method. Sprinkle a bit of salt on spills when they occur and, when the oven cools, you can wipe it off quickly.
Alternately, you can use a natural product, like a bicarbonate powder or a bio friendly oven cleaner. These products are available from most kitchen shops or make your own using some common ingredients. It is essential to get rid of the oil and grease prior to you begin. You can employ a metal scourer, or paint scraper to do this. Once you've removed the big bits, then you can apply the cleaner. Always follow the instructions for the product.
You can also get an excellent result by lining your oven base with an easy-cleaning oven sheet. These can be purchased in most kitchen stores. They can be cleaned using the dishwasher after use. You can also line the interior of your door with a silicone mat. This will stop food from sticking to the glass, and makes it much easier to clean.
You can also reduce the amount dirt and stains that can be found in your oven by wiping down with warm water and dishwashing liquid regularly. Some ovens come with special features that help with cleaning, such as easy-clean enamel or pyrolytic liners which burn off residue when you heat the oven. You can also select one with a removable glass panel on the inside, which makes it easier to clean the sides and top.
Easy to maintain
Clean ovens uk aren't just better for the appearance of your kitchen. It's also more efficient and can enhance the flavor of your food. Many people have difficulty to keep their ovens in good order, either because they are not sure how to go about it or are intimidated by the thought of a long, tedious cleaning process. If you choose your oven with care and adhere to a regular maintenance schedule, you will get sparkling results with minimal effort.
Depending on the frequency of the use, you should try to clean your oven at a minimum every three to six months. Cleaning your oven's spots while cooking is also recommended, especially when the oven is still warm and safe to do so. Be sure to wait for the oven to cool before touching it, though this will lower the risk of burning.
A lot of modern ovens have a number of convenient features that make it easier to clean your appliance. Some models come with an adjustable grill that allows you to easily clean the back of your appliance. Some models have shelves with wire supports that can be moved between various positions. Telescopic runners also help make lifting and replacing shelves a simpler task. Other useful features include the ability to use a temperature probe to let you track the temperature of meat and steam functions to cook fresh, healthy meals.
A heat-proof sheet placed on the bottom rack will catch any spills or drips. It's also an excellent idea to use oven liners to help keep food from sticking. It's also important to keep in mind that a dirty and unclean oven can pose an fire risk. Therefore, you should perform regular maintenance.
